Tibet is not only rich in mineral resources, but also has a large area of primeval forests and natural grasslands, and is one of the four major pastoral areas in China.
There are herds of yaks, calves, sheep, goats and Tibetan horses, and it is also a major source of medicinal herbs such as fritillary, gastrodia, snow lotus, cordyceps sinensis and saffron.
Compared with Tibet, Qinghai has more abundant salt resources and more developed animal husbandry.
In addition to general livestock such as yaks and goats, Qinghai also has the precious Hequ horse, Haomen horse (Datong horse), Qinghai horse, Yushu horse, mutual aid Bamei pig and Qaidam camel.
Qinghai Lake, Zhaling Lake and Ngoling Lake are also very rich in fishery resources.
